On Peterson's open problem and representations of the general linear groups
Abstract
Fix is the prime field of two elements and write for the mod Steenrod algebra. Denote by the general linear group of rank over and by the polynomial algebra as a connected unstable -module on generators of degree one. We study the Peterson "hit problem" of finding the minimal set of -generators for It is equivalent to determining a -basis for the space of "cohits" This is also a representation of over The problem for is not yet completely solved, and unknown in general. In this work, we give an explicit solution to the hit problem of five variables in the generic degree with and an arbitrary non-negative integer. An application of this study to the cases and shows that the Singer algebraic transfer of rank is an isomorphism in the bidegrees and Moreover, the result when was also discussed. Here, the Singer transfer of rank is a -algebra homomorphism from -coinvariants of certain subspaces of to the cohomology groups of the Steenrod algebra, It is one of the useful tools for studying mysterious Ext groups and the Kervaire invariant one problem.
